The purpose of the Ghost Rider Progam is to improve transit safety and customer service by establishing a program to exchange independent and knowledgeable feedback with operators and transit systems.

Ghost Riders will anonymously observe the driving safety, passenger relations and host systems performance and practices.

The Ghost Rider Progam is sponsored by the members of the Ohio Transit Risk Pool.

Ghost Rider Program
Commonly Asked Questions...

Q.  Are expenses reimbursed?
A. Yes, OTRP has guidelines for expense reimbursement.

Q.  Who are the Ghost Riders?
A.  Seasoned, high performing transit staff from other OTRP members.

Q.  How are the routes selected?
A.  The riders work with the host transit to maximize the two day period.

Q. How is feedback provided?
A.  The Riders complete a form including 35 areas of observation.  Additionally,
      the rider will give general comments based on their own transit experience.

Q.  How often do rides occur?
A. On average, transits will participate two times a year.
